Output dd67cf23c79bf193c00a28938e79f2c6c764ac3e5048f8fae5ccad1ccc863ce6:1

value
5503
script pubkey
OP_0 OP_PUSHBYTES_20 521e83ed5d888a45ec7b252ffa80cebd802ea1ec
address
bc1q2g0g8m2a3z9ytmrmy5hl4qxwhkqzag0vr8zgvw
transaction
dd67cf23c79bf193c00a28938e79f2c6c764ac3e5048f8fae5ccad1ccc863ce6
confirmations
220389
spent
true